The Rise of Network-Connected Slot Machines: Creating a Dynamic Casino Ecosystem
Traditionally, slot machines operated as isolated units, each with a fixed set of graphics and gameplay features. However, the advent of network connectivity has allowed for real-time updates, remote diagnostics, and tailored promotions, transforming each machine into part of an interconnected ecosystem. Operators now use centralised management systems to oversee game content, monitor performance, and adapt offerings instantly, aligning with evolving player preferences.
“The ability to update game content remotely has enabled casinos to introduce fresh themes and jackpots without physical machine downtime. This agility boosts player retention and maximises revenue.” — Industry Expert, Gambling Technology Journal
This interconnected approach also facilitates data collection—translating into actionable insights about player behaviour, machine performance, and game popularity. Such analytics enable operators to personalise gaming experiences, optimize machine placements, and develop targeted marketing strategies, fostering higher engagement and longer play sessions.
Hardware Modularity and the Concept of the ‘Tablet Upgrade System’
While software advancements have revolutionised gaming content delivery, a parallel evolution concerns hardware design. Modular hardware systems—reminiscent of consumer electronics like smartphones and tablets—offer flexibility, ease of maintenance, and future-proofing. | Component | Description | Advantages | Industry Impact |
|---|---|---|---|
| Swappable Display Units | Multi-touch screens with detachable modules for easy updates and upgrades. | Reduces downtime; simplifies repairs; supports high-definition graphics. | Enhances visual appeal and allows rapid deployment of trending themes. |
| Integrated Processor Modules | Embedded computing units that handle game logic and connectivity. | Facilitates system flexibility; supports remote software updates. | Promotes hardware longevity and adaptability to new software standards. |
| Connectivity Interfaces | Wired and wireless modules enabling seamless network integration. | Enables real-time data transfer; supports cloud-based analytics. | Drives the evolution of real-time player profiling and personalised content. |
By modularising critical hardware components, manufacturers align with the broader trend of ‘future-proofing’ gaming assets—allowing operators to update or replace parts without reinstalling entire machines. Impacts and Industry Insights
Adopting connected, modular systems has several tangible impacts on the casino industry:
- Operational Efficiency: Reduced maintenance costs and downtime due to quick hardware swaps and remote troubleshooting.
- Increased Revenues: More frequent updates and personalised experiences lead to higher player satisfaction and loyalty.
- Regulatory Compliance: Easy integration of new compliance features via software updates, without hardware overhauls.
- Design Flexibility: Modular hardware opens avenues for innovative cabinet designs and custom configurations tailored to venue aesthetics.
